Dead Space: Aftermath animated series being released on Blu-ray and DVD in January

deadspaceaftermath

EA has announced a release date for the animated film, Dead Space: Aftermath, on Blu-ray and DVD.

It will hit stores on January 24 in Europe and January 25 in the US.

The general price of the Blu-ray edition is $34.99, but you can shop around and get it cheaper. Amazon US has it listed for $25.99 at the moment.

Aftermath was created by the same folks who made Dante's Inferno: An Animated Epic, and includes the voices of Christopher Judge (Stargate SG-1) and Peter Woodward (Babylon 5, Fringe).

The plot revolves around the aftermath of the first responder mission to the Aegis VII in Dead Space. It will provide a bit of back story to Dead Space 2 which releases on January 25 in the US and January 28 in Europe.

The graphic novel, Dead Space: Salvage, pictured above, is out now.
